The probability of default (PD) is the likelihood of default, that is, the likelihood that the borrower will default on his obligations during the given time period. A probability of default model uses multivariate analysis and examines multiple characteristics or variables of the borrower, and it will usually account for credit or business cycles by either incorporating current financial data into the generation of the model or by including economic adjustments. An entity has an unsecured receivable of EUR 100 million owed by a customer with a remaining term of one year, a one-year probability of default of 1% and a loss given default of 50%. For a given recovery rate (R) and a spread, the implied probability is given by: q = spread/(1-R) For example, if the observed 5-year CDS spread is 1,500 basis points (= 15%) and the assumed recovery rate is 75%, then the implied default probability is: q= 15%/(1- 75%) = 60% The default probability calculation is an important risk assessment tool, often performed by large financial institutions specializing in quantifying risk for wholesale lenders and quasi-governmental institutions, such as The International Monetary Fund.
